Before the year’s end, the Korean giant is preparing to launch the Samsung Galaxy S23 FE’s Sndaprgon 8 Gen 1 variant in India. The promotional banner has appeared on Flipkart with the Galaxy S23 FE’s tagline, “The New Epic.” Even the product page for the Galaxy S23 FE SD Gen 1 variant is live. As a reminder, the Galaxy S23 FE Exynos variant is already retailing in India via Amazon and Samsung.com for the price of Rs 59,999 for the 8GB RAM and 128GB variant.

There’s no official announcement from Samsung’s side about the launch of the Snapdragon edition of the Galaxy S23 FE, but Flipkart’s page listing somehow confirms its upcoming launch. Details about its availability are yet unknown, but the Prurple Color variant with 128GB storage and 8GB RAM is listed on the e-retailer in India.

Apart from the Qualcomm SM8450 Snapdragon 8 Gen 1 that is present in the Galaxy S22 with the Adreno 730 GPU, all other specifications will be familiar with the Exynos version.

Samsung Galaxy S23 FE Specifications

The Samsung Galaxy S23 FE ships with a 6.3-inch dynamic AMOLED display with a Full HD+ resolution of 1080 x 2340 pixels and offers a 120Hz adaptive refresh rate. The display embeds an in-screen fingerprint scanner for authentication purposes There’s a triple-rear camera module that consists of a 50MP primary sensor with OIS, a 12MP ultra-wide lens, and an 8MP telephoto lens with OIS support. There’s a 10 MP front-facing selfie camera present in the punch hole.

The smartphone is coupled with 8GB of RAM and is running on Android 13. Samsung promised to bring 4 years of OS updates and 5 years of security patches for the device. Furthermore, it houses a 4,500 mAh battery with support for 25W wired charging and 15W fast wireless charging. It is available in three color options: Mint, Graphite, and Purple.
